What would cause your spleen to hurt?

What would cause your spleen to hurt?

Possible Causes Hemolytic anemia, in which the spleen destroys healthy red blood cells. Blood clots of the veins from the spleen or liver. Liver diseases, including cirrhosis. Cancers, such as leukemia and lymphoma.

How do you self check for an enlarged spleen?

Technique

  1. Start in RLQ (so you don’t miss a giant spleen).
  2. Get your fingers set then ask patient to take a deep breath.
  3. When patient expires, take up new position.
  4. Note lowest point of spleen below costal margin, texture of splenic contour, and tenderness.
  5. If spleen is not felt, repeat with pt lying on right side.

Can a spleen heal on its own?

In mild splenic ruptures, the spleen can heal itself with rest and time. Physicians may recommend hospitalization during recovery to monitor the condition and provide supportive care. Follow-up CT scans can show progress and determine whether any additional measures are needed.

What are the signs of a ruptured spleen?

Signs and symptoms of a ruptured spleen include:

  • Pain in the upper left abdomen.
  • Tenderness when you touch the upper left abdomen.
  • Left shoulder pain.
  • Confusion, lightheadedness or dizziness.

What causes sharp pain behind lower left side of rib cage?

Pleurisy. Pleurisy is a condition in which the tissue that covers the lungs becomes inflamed. This can occur as a result of bacterial, viral, or fungal pneumonia, malignancy, trauma, or pulmonary infarction usually related to a blood clot in the lung. What organ is located behind the left side of the rib cage?

The spleen sits under your rib cage in the upper left part of your abdomen toward your back. It is an organ that is part of the lymph system and works as a drainage network that defends your body against infection.

Do you have constant pain under your left rib cage?

An enlarged or ruptured spleen can cause sudden or chronic pain under the left rib cage that ends up migrating towards the back and/or shoulders. An enlarged spleen is usually due to specific types of infection or inherited conditions that affect the organ’s function.
